Kokomo Rescue Mission/ Thanksgiving Dinner

Our very own Pastor Steve sits on the Kokomo Rescue Mission Board. Our church supports the Rescue Mission throughout the year with specific needs, but at Thanksgiving time we host the community-wide Kokomo Rescue Mission Day Dinner. We have several volunteers from around the community, as well as our church members, who assist the Rescue Mission in feeding around 400 people annually. Our church members provide the salads and desserts, decorate the tables and serve meals on Thanksgiving Day. Church members also deliver meals to many families who cannot come to the church. It is a lovely way to reach out to and love others in our community.

Samaritan Caregivers

Samaritan Caregivers volunteers provide help to the elderly and people of Kokomo with medical problems or disabilities. The volunteers may help with transportation, visit people, respite care for a family caregiver, assist with errands, housework, or with home or yard maintenance. Our church provides financial support to this organization.

Mission Tree

During Advent time, our church members fill up a Christmas Tree by buying gold bulbs with a $20 donation to a charity. In 2007, our members donated $1160 to the following organizations:

Heifer Project$65
Nesting Doves$190
Rescue Mission$30
Samaritan Caregivers$45
Kokomo Urban Outreach$275
Bridges Outreach$170
Gilead House$65
Grace Missionaries$120
CAM$180
Henderson Settlement$20
